| General | The Problem: Adult Illiteracy is an educational, health, economic, and family issue. The National Assessment of Adult Literacy estimates that 100,000 adults in Marion County are functionally illiterate. They can’t fill out a job application, read a prescription, take a driver’s test, or check their child’s homework. Illiteracy impacts the individual, and the family: it is difficult to work, and near impossible to be self-sufficient. Illiteracy is linked to poverty, criminal activity, poor health and early death. A parent’s literacy level accurately predicts a child’s future academic and economic success. Reading for pleasure isn't even an option if you're illiterate. This is about reading for survival.
The Solution: Indy Reads is the only organization in Central Indiana accredited by ProLiteracy Worldwide providing free basic adult literacy tutoring. Utilizing trained volunteers we reach over 400 students annually, helping them to become self-sufficient. Volunteer training is the foundation of our organization. Volunteers complete 15-20 hours of instruction from our professional trainers before they are matched with a student from our waiting list.

About me:
Indy Reads provides FREE tutoring for functionally illiterate adults in Central Indiana.
Indy Reads seeks to improve the literary skills for adults in central Indiana who read or write at or below the sixth grade level.
We believe that everyone should have an opportunity to learn to read. Since 1984, we have been helping to open doors for adults through literacy.
